Playa del Carmen, Q.R. — Playa del Carmen police were at the scene of a shooting early Friday that left a bar bouncer injured. Several units responded to the city center reports of gun fire outside a popular men’s club.
The incident happened at the No Men’s Club at the city’s main intersection of Avenida Juárez and Playa del Carmen Boulevard. Early reports say the armed subject who fired the shots did so outside the club.
While firing toward the building, a bar bounder was hit in the leg. It is not clear if he was a target or collateral damage. Initial reports say the bouncer was hit by a bullet in his calf and taken to hospital for treatment.

According to initial reports, witnesses reported two men on a motorcycle arriving and opening fire against the building. At least six shots were reported.
The area was cordoned off by municipal police officers while forensics collected evidence from the area including spent shell casings.
So far no one has been arrested.
